Section 1, Japanese Economy and Its Surrounding Conditions, provides an overview of an increasingly declining population, especially that of a productive-age population, to become a super aging society with an estimated aging rate of close to 40% in 2050, and a severe fiscal position due to rapidly growing, long-term outstanding debts and other circumstances. Section 2, Economic Trends and Infrastructure Development, looks at how infrastructure has supported peoples’ lives and the economy of the time by exploring economic growth and the history of infrastructure development (Edo period and post-war economic growth period). Despite ranking only 61st in the world in terms of land area (380,000 km2), Japan’s territorial waters and exclusive economic zone combined are 12 times larger (4,470,000 km2) than its land area. In December 1986, the Agreement between the Government of the United States of America and the Government of Japan on Maritime Search and Rescue (U.S.-Japan SAR Agreement) was concluded, under which Japan is responsible for coordinating search and rescue activities in the vast expanse of ocean that extends northward from 17° North and westward from 165° East. -

Osaka Gas to Start Service to Purchase Surplus Electricity Generated by Photovoltaic Systems (for customers whose feed-in tariff period for renewable energy will end) May 15, 2019 Osaka Gas Co., Ltd. Osaka Gas Co., Ltd. (President: Takehiro Honjo) will launch a service to purchase surplus electricity generated by photovoltaic systems. The service is available for customers whose purchase period (10 years) will end under the renewable energy feed-in-tariff (FIT) system. Because the FIT purchase period is ten years, customers whose FIT purchase period expires will be able to choose purchasers freely*1 from November 2019. Osaka Gas will offer the Purchase Plan for electricity, which is available for any customer, and the Electricity Set Purchase Plan, which offers an advantage to customers who use Osaka Gas’s electricity. Osaka Gas will also offer the Style Plan E option, in which the purchase unit price increases further in combination with Style Plan E,*2 an environmentally friendly electricity plan.
